Omar M. Nokta, Head of research in Dahlman Rose & Co., reiterated a hold rating on Pride International, Inc. PDE after the earnings report.
Dahlman Rose & Co. believes that PDE's net asset value is approximately $29, which means that it trades at 80% of its actual equity value. Mr. Nokta thinks that management's cautious guidance for 3Q 2010 will make it difficult for this stock to bridge this gap.
Pride International's (PDE) management sees some pressures in both deepwater and midwater market, and doesn't expect activity to pick up until well into 2011.
Pride International, Inc. (PDE) fell 4.96% today, and closed at $23.38.
